Output e61599dc83ea482ba4c1c2dc02101b08bee7743dfd889e99579dfd2ca0219072:0

value
304261
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d5f686c9eb5d7593ed8ff5e7239186c012cdf64bfafc75f1ae7524207c0ebf7
address
bc1pm40ksmy7kht4j0kcla08ywgcdsqjehmyh7huwhc6uafyyp7qa0msljuxyv
transaction
e61599dc83ea482ba4c1c2dc02101b08bee7743dfd889e99579dfd2ca0219072
confirmations
35094
spent
true